Coming soon… “The Dragon of Bleaktop.”

A charcoal black tale of industrial conflict, identity politics, masculinity, environmental crisis and the return of vengeful coal consuming dragon.

Written and illustrated by Jay Gunn (Surface Tension).

A number of Western writers have jumped on the ‘Yokai’ theme for books but seriously you only really need to read the works of Japanese writer/artist Shigeru Mizuki, his dedication, research, writing and art for his books on Japanese folklore and spirits is astonishing.

“Les Mondes Fantastiques de Rene Laloux” with contributions by Topor, Moebius and Caza.

A book that delves into the development of the animated sci-fi/fantasy films of Rene Laloux. For my mind “Fantastic Planet” is an animated masterpiece of the type we rarely get anymore.
